PURPOSE

Tonight, the Council holds a Public Hearing regarding a request for a Zoning Atlas Amendment to rezone a 42.64-acre site from Mixed Use Office/Institutional-1 (MU-OI-1) and Residential-3 (R-3) to the Residential-1 (R-1) zoning district.  The vacant site is located on the north side of Weaver Dairy Road, south of 1-40 between University Station Road and Carol Woods Retirement Center.

Tonight’s Public Hearing has been scheduled to receive evidence in support of, and in opposition to, approval of the proposal.  The purpose of this cover memorandum is to forward my preliminary recommendation to the Council.

MANAGER’S PRELIMINARY RECOMMENDATION

I agree with the staff’s preliminary recommendation that the rezoning for the property is not required at this time. I recommend that the Council delay any consideration to rezone the property until after the Northern Area Task Force has completed its tasks.  If the Council decides to enact a Moratorium for the Northern Area, a Moratorium on development applications would temporarily stop additional development proposals coming forward in the Northern Area, including this property, until the Council has established a vision for the area, and has considered development regulations, design standards, and appearance guidelines to shape the form, intensity and orientation of future development in the area. I agree that such a process could be completed by the end of January 2008.

I believe that the Task Force may recommend uses more appropriate for this location adjacent to the Interstate other than that allowed by the Residential-1 zoning district.
